Back in November, we got our first peek at the latest young adult novel series to be receiving the big screen Hollywood treatment when the first trailer for ‘The Mortal Instruments: City of Bones’ was released. Directed by Harald Zwart, the film follows Lily Collins of ‘Mirror, Mirror’ as Clary Fray, a New York City teen who possesses the powers of Shadowhunters, a secret class of half-angel warriors that protects our world from demons. After a man named Valentine kidnaps her mother, she teams up with Shadowhunters to find a powerful tool known as the Mortal Cup and save her mother from peril.

Things have been relatively quiet on this adaptation of Cassandra Clare’s novel, but now, we have a new image featuring Jemima West, who plays Isabelle Lightwood, a beautiful, fashion conscious Shadowhunter who has a fondness for sharp weapons, runes, and all other accoutrements of demon hunting. Along with her real brother, Alec, and adopted brother, Jace, the trio aid Clary in her mission and enlighten her about the ways of the Shadowhunters. Set in contemporary New York City, a seemingly ordinary teenager, Clary Fray discovers she is the descendant of a line of Shadowhunters, a secret cadre of young half-angel warriors locked in an ancient battle to protect our world from demons. After the disappearance of her mother, Clary must join forces with a group of Shadowhunters, who introduce her to a dangerous alternate New York called Downworld, filled with demons, warlocks, vampires, werewolves and other deadly creatures. Based on the worldwide best-selling book series.

Starring Lily Collins, Jamie Campbell Bower, Robert Sheehan, Jemima West, Kevin Zegers, Lena Headey, and Jonathan Rhys Meyers, ‘The Mortal Instruments: City of Bones’ is coming to theaters on August 23, 2013.
